Lesson Evaluation 
Rubric Code: S224W67
Draft
Public Rubric
Subject: Math  
Type: Survey  
Grade Levels: K-5

Powered by iRubric Lesson Evaluation
  Needs improvement

(N/A)

Proficient

(N/A)

Distinguished

(N/A)

Delivery of lesson

Needs improvement

The lesson was delivered asynchronously. Directions were unclear and learner had one only one mean of submitting work.
Proficient

The lesson was delivered asynchronously with engaging videos, detailed directions, and a choice for the students to submit their work through videos, pictures, and word documents.
Distinguished

The lesson was offered both synchronously and asynchronously through live video and recordings. The students had a chance in the live meeting to ask and answer questions, and the asynchronous group could ask and answer questions through the discussion board. Directions were clearly stated and students had a choice in their submission of the assignment.
Establishing Presence

Needs improvement

The students were unaware of why the lesson was presented or how it flowed in the unit. No objectives for the lesson were stated.
Proficient

The lesson was delivered with an introductory fun video. The objective was clearly stated and the teacher used creative ways to engage the students.
Distinguished

The lesson was delivered with the teacher establishing a community presence through the use of a higher-level thinking question. The objectives were posted and discussed. The directions were clearly stated, and the teacher gave an engaging lesson.
Collaboration

Needs improvement

The lesson doesn't allow for collaboration among peers. There is no opportunity allotted for students to ask questions.
Proficient

The lesson allows for minimal collaboration among peers through the use of the chatbox.
Distinguished

The lesson encourages collaboration among peers through several digital platforms. The teacher takes the role of a facilitator and is available for questions.
Community Building and Relationships

Needs improvement

The lesson didn't allow for comradery among the students and the teacher.
Proficient

The lesson allowed for some comradery and a sense of community through the use of chatbox and discussion board.
Distinguished

The lesson encouraged comradery by allowing time in the lesson for a community-building activity in the beginning. The lesson also used Zoom to allow students to interact in real-time.
Engagement

Needs improvement

The lesson offered no evidence of engagement for the students. The lesson was self-directed.
Proficient

The lesson offered minimal engagement through the use of videos. The lesson did not allow for interaction with peers.
Distinguished

The lesson offered several opportunities for engagement through the use of the chatroom, Boom Cards, and Youtube videos. The students were able to interact with their peers during several parts of the lessons.
Objectives

Needs improvement

The lesson objectives did not correspond with the lesson. The lesson was hard to follow.
Proficient

The lesson objectives were stated at the beginning of class and the lesson was easy to follow knowing the objectives.
Distinguished

The lesson objectives were stated several times throughout the lesson. The lesson provided an exit ticket to demonstrate an understanding of the objectives.
Assessment

Needs improvement

The assessment was an activity on Seesaw with no evidence of self-completion.
Proficient

The assessment was delivered through an online platform and consisted of multiple choice and True and False questions.
Distinguished

The assessment was delivered through an online platform and provided instant feedback to the students at the end of the test.
